## Runbook: Migrating cron jobs to Loomward

New folks: we are retiring the legacy cron host and moving all scheduled jobs to the Loomward workflow engine. For each job, first confirm its schedule and timezone in the legacy crontab, then create an equivalent Loomward workflow with idempotency enabled — never assume the old script was safe to re-run. Disable the cron entry only after two successful Loomward executions. Record every migration in the tracker, including the engine build you validated against, which appears below.

session token of kahag-bawip = htk6_729d08

Hi, welcome to on-call for Pondermetrics. One recurring issue: agents compress telemetry payloads with zstd before upload, and when the dictionary rotation job lags, decompression failures spike on the ingest tier. These show up as checksum errors, not crashes, so they're easy to miss. Check the rotation job's last-success timestamp first; if it's older than six hours, trigger a manual rotation and verify ingest recovers. The full decision tree, including when to page the Lanternworks team, is on the internal page below.

wiki page, bahof-tajef: https://harbor.crelvostack.local/secrets/deploy/spaces/merge_requests/352483d166532f3d

Ticket #3092 — Goods lift reminder.

The goods lift at Fenwick Court is reserved for deliveries between 08:00 and 11:00 each weekday. New starters should use the passenger lifts in the main lobby during this window. If you are expecting a large delivery, book a slot with the facilities desk first. To call the goods lift outside delivery hours, enter the code below.

door code, tajof-kageg: bdg-QVDCE-3